Responsibilities
- Develop analytical and electrochemical techniques to characterize battery electrolytes and establish electrolyte property – cell performance relationships.
- Operate a variety of analytical and electrochemical instruments using established SOPs and make robust, reliable measurements.
- Analyze data using statistical techniques and carefully document results.
- Survey the literature to identify relevant techniques and contextualize work.
- Regularly communicate status of work assignments, timelines for completion, issues with equipment, and results to the wider team.
- Observe all safety procedures and wear required protective equipment.
- Be a self-starter and work independently with a can‑do attitude.
